5 August 2009 Experimental study of target detection by detectors with different wavebands
Hong-yan Zhuo, Yin-song Song, Lei Wang
Author Affiliations +
Abstract
By the theory and numerical value, the paper analyses and calculates the ability of the target detection by medium wave or long wave IR detectors in range 3~5μm and 8~12μm. We choose which wave band to detect target depend on characteristic of the target and background radiation. For the factor, we analyze and do experiments. Finally, we give adaptive situation.
